The channel type. One of web, facebook, sms, whatsapp, line or custom. By default, Studio’s Send to Flex widget passes it on to the Task attributes for Tasks created based on this Flex Flow. The Task attributes will be used by the Flex UI to render the respective Task as appropriate (applying channel-specific design and length limits). If channelType is facebook, whatsapp or line, the Send to Flex widget should set the Task Channel to Programmable Chat.
The channel contact's Identity.
Whether the Flex Flow is enabled.
The software that will handle inbound messages. Integration Type can be: studio, external, or task.
When enabled, Flex will keep the chat channel active so that it may be used for subsequent interactions with a contact identity. Defaults to false.
When enabled, the Messaging Channel Janitor will remove active Proxy sessions if the associated Task is deleted outside of the Flex UI. Defaults to false.
